The 1980s and early 1990s are widely regarded as the Golden Age of Malayalam cinema. During this period, filmmakers like Padmarajan, Bharathan, K.G. George, and Sathyan Anthikad revolutionized storytelling. They successfully bridged the gap between commercial viability and artistic integrity.

The evolution of Malayalam cinema is deeply intertwined with Kerala’s high literacy rate and rich literary tradition. Early filmmakers did not look to Hollywood action structures; instead, they turned to celebrated Malayalam novels and short stories.
